Determination of radionuclides and elemental composition of clay soils by gamma- and X-ray spectrometry
Radiochemical and elemental analysis of clay soils collected from different locations within Ekiti State have been performed in this study using gamma and XRF spectrometric measurements. متن کاملNear-infrared Reflectance Spectra of Mixtures of Kaolin-group Minerals: Use in Clay Mineral Studies
-Near-infrared (NIR) reflectance spectra for mixtures of ordered kaolinite and ordered dickite have been found to simulate the spectral response of disordered kaolinite. The amount of octahedral vacancy disorder in nine disordered kaolinite samples was estimated by comparing the sample spectra to the spectra of reference mixtures. متن کاملQuantitative Thermal Analysis of Clay Minerals
Vold's mathematical analysis of the d.t.a, curve has been applied to Murray's data on the dehydration of clays. Owing to experimental uncertainties, values for the heats of dehydration are lower than those determined by other methods. متن کاملIdentification of clay minerals by infrared spectroscopy and discriminant analysis.
Identification of clay minerals based on chemometric analysis of measured infrared (IR) spectra was suggested. IR spectra were collected using the diffuse reflection technique. Discriminant analysis and principal component analysis were used as chemometric methods. Four statistical models were created for separation and identification of clay minerals.
